  • Patent number: 11354437
    Abstract: Systems and methods described herein enable data analytics for secure cloud compute data that protects the integrity and confidentiality of the underlying data. A network device in a network creates an instance of a Trusted Execution Environment (TEE). The network device generates, in the TEE instance, transactional data that includes private information and removes the private information from the transactional data to generate extracted data. The network device encrypts, within the TEE instance, the extracted data and exports the encrypted extracted data to a memory outside of the TEE instance.

  • Patent number: 9704112
    Abstract: A system and method may provide standardized application programming interfaces that enable global entity-to-entity communications, such as to enable a process associated with one entity to access multiple systems at another entity. Some benefits of a global, standardized API-based entity-to-entity data exchange and integration platform include reduced cycle times by accelerating service delivery through automated and streamed data collection processes and an improved overall interface experience by embedding data collection processes into existing tools and improving accuracy by reducing manual data entry errors. For example, the standardized APIs may be used to generate a service request sent from a first service provider to a second service provider to ask the second service provider to provision a service to a customer of the first service provider.
